03 -Σχεσιακό Μοντέλο

16
Βάσεις Δεδομένων  Εισαγωγή στο σχεσιακό μοντέλο και MySQL  Θεωρία βάσεων δεδομένων 

description

Το σχεσιακό μοντέλο παρουσιάζει μια βάση ως συλλογή από σχέσεις.Μια σχέση είναι ένας πίνακας με διακριτό όνομα.Κάθε στήλη στον πίνακα αντιπροσωπεύει ένα γνώρισμα.Κάθε γραμμή στον πίνακα είναι μια πλειάδα.Μια πλειάδα αντιπροσωπεύει μια σχέση μεταξύ τιμών των γνωρισμάτων.

Transcript of 03 -Σχεσιακό Μοντέλο

  • MySQL

  • .

    .

    .

    . .

    2 of 16 Relational model

  • : R(A1,A2,...,An) .. (, , , )

    :

    :

    3 of 16 Relational model

  • dom(A).

    4 of 16 Relational model

  • . : . :

    5 of 16 Relational model

  • null.

    :

    6 of 16 Relational model

    .

    :

    s, , .

    :

  • () :

    ( ).

    7 of 16 Relational model

  • ER

    ER . :

    ().

    .

    8 of 16 Relational model

  • 1

    () .

    .

    . ,

    1

    9 of 16 Relational model

  • 2

    () -.

    .

    2

    10 of 16 Relational model

  • 3 1-1

    1-1 . . .

    .

    3

    11 of 16 Relational model

  • 4 1-

    , S. T.

    S T.

    S .

    4

    12 of 16 Relational model

  • 5 -

    ().

    . .

    5

    13 of 16 Relational model

  • 6

    .

    .

    6

    14 of 16 Relational model

  • ISA

    15 of 16 Relational model

  • ER

    16 of 16 Relational model

    Slide Number 1Slide Number 2Slide Number 3Slide Number 4Slide Number 5Slide Number 6Slide Number 7Slide Number 8Slide Number 9Slide Number 10Slide Number 11Slide Number 12Slide Number 13Slide Number 14Slide Number 15Slide Number 16